- 4.4 (25)·Moderate·16 mi·Est. 6.5–7 hrVaried route section in the Bavarian Alpine foothills. The first stage in the footsteps of the Bavarian fairytale king Ludwig II begins at the Votive Chapel on Lake Starnberg, which is easily accessible by public transport from Munich. The route leads through the Mainsinger Gorge, moorland meadows and gentle hills to Dießen.
